See [MX-Defined GUIDs vs IDs Defined by You​](/products/connectivity/overview/held-data/#mx-defined-guids-vs-ids-defined-by-you). in: path required: true name: user_identifier schema: type: string schemas: StatementResponseBody: properties: statement: $ref: '#/components/schemas/StatementResponse' type: object MemberResponse: properties: aggregated_at: description: 'The date and time the most recent aggregation-type job was started, given in ISO 8601 format with a time component. A job will automatically be started when a member is created or its credentials are updated, unless the `skip_aggregation` parameter is used. Jobs can also be started via manual aggregations, background aggregations, API endpoints, or when opening an MX widget. A job can be a normal aggregation, or a premium job such as identification, verification, fetching statements, or fetching an extended transaction history. If a member is deleted and then re-created with the `skip_aggregation` parameter set to `true` or if it is re-created within the throttle window (typically three hours), the previous value will be returned. Defined by MX. example: USR-fa7537f3-48aa-a683-a02a-b18940482f54 type: - string - 'null' type: object securitySchemes: basicAuth: scheme: basic type: http description: 'The MX Platform API requires basic access authentication using your `client_id` and `api_key`. These credentials must be Base64 encoded and included in the Authorization header of each API request to ensure secure access. Here''s an example using curl to access `v20250224`. Replace `https://int-api.mx.com/endpoint` with the actual API endpoint you wish to access and your Base64 encoded `client_id` and `api_key`. ``` curl -L -X POST `https://int-api.mx.com/endpoint'' \ -H ''Content-Type: application/json'' \ -H ''Accept: application/json'' \ -H ''Accept-Version: v20250224'' -H ''Authorization: Basic BASE_64_ENCODING_OF{client_id:api_key}'' ``` ' bearerAuth: type: http scheme: bearer
